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$222.55 | 8.801% | $242.1366 | $242.14 | $242.15 | $242.10 |
Purchase #2 | $62.58 | 3.269% | $64.6257 | $64.63 | $64.65 | $64.60 |
Purchase #3 | $184.25 | 13.239% | $208.6429 | $208.64 | $208.65 | $208.60 |
Purchase #4 | $120.36 | 10.520% | $133.0219 | $133.02 | $133.00 | $133.00 |
Purchase #5 | $67.48 | 11.376% | $75.1565 | $75.16 | $75.15 | $75.20 |
Purchase #6 | $19.27 | 8.420% | $20.8925 | $20.89 | $20.90 | $20.90 |
Purchase #7 | $55.68 | 7.211% | $59.6951 | $59.70 | $59.70 | $59.70 |
7 purchase totals = | $732.17 | $804.1712 | $804.18 | $804.20 | $804.10 |
